This late morning (4/7), found a male Cinnamon Teal on the east side of one of 
the more easterly ponds of the Bass Ponds of the MN Valley Wildlife Refuge. It 
was prominent with its head and body of reds, dark bill, and the couple of 
creamy-buffy feathers on its back. It flushed once from the edge of the 
cattails as I got too close and saw its wing flash of blue and bit of green.It 
was hanging out with Blue-winged Teal, Northern Shovelers and Coots. A couple
